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
 не могу найти запрос в базе  [new]
Rebelint
Member

Откуда:
Сообщений: 347
В мониторе активности постоянно висит один запрос типо
select id from t
Без всяких параметров и фильтров. Но в базе я его найти не могу. Есть только
merge t AS TARGET
Может его сервер воспринимать как select id from t ?
Если ДА то как сократить количество строк в merge TARGET например по дате?
Если нет, то как проще найти запрос?
23 янв 12, 07:20    [11949466]     Ответить | Цитировать Сообщить модератору
 Re: не могу найти запрос в базе  [new]
Glory
Member

Откуда:
Сообщений: 104751
Rebelint
Без всяких параметров и фильтров. Но в базе я его найти не могу.

А где и как вы его ищите ?
В MSSQL нет объектов типа "Запрос"

Rebelint
Может его сервер воспринимать как select id from t ?

Нет
Rebelint
Если нет, то как проще найти запрос?

Клиентское приложение может само формировать текст запроса.
23 янв 12, 09:38    [11949744]     Ответить | Цитировать Сообщить модератору
 Re: не могу найти запрос в базе  [new]
Rebelint
Member

Откуда:
Сообщений: 347
Glory
Rebelint
Без всяких параметров и фильтров. Но в базе я его найти не могу.

А где и как вы его ищите ?
В MSSQL нет объектов типа "Запрос"

Rebelint
Может его сервер воспринимать как select id from t ?

Нет
Rebelint
Если нет, то как проще найти запрос?

Клиентское приложение может само формировать текст запроса.


Ищу просто в хранимках. Пересмотрел все что имели какое либо отношение к этой таблице, ничего не нашел.
Клиентское приложение его не формирует.

пытался в профилире поставит фильтр на тело команды like '%select * ...%' вообще ничего не получаю, странно.
23 янв 12, 14:25    [11952431]     Ответить | Цитировать Сообщить модератору
 Re: не могу найти запрос в базе  [new]
denis2710
Member

Откуда: Москва
Сообщений: 3384
Есть такая вот полезная и бесплатная вещь
http://www.red-gate.com/products/sql-development/sql-search/
Если с помощью ее не найдете,то в базе действительно этого запроса нет :)
В мониторе активности должна быть информация по SPID ,hostname,login и т.д., по которой можно понять кто и зачем делает этот запрос.
23 янв 12, 14:35    [11952545]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ft SQL Server Ответить